    Round 2

    Santana is forcing Lundy back with the right jab and hook, skipping to his right and staying off Lundy's left jab. Lundy is pressed into a corner and fired upon, Santana throwing crisp and powerful blows. Lundy hops aside to get away from the corner while landing a counter. Lundy turns southpaw after getting found with the Santana right jab. Lundy smirks and puts up his own right jab from the hip. Santana is pressuring but careful not to get reckless, pulling back when Lundy throws a left uppercut into the air.

    10-9 Santana

    19-19

    Round 3

    Lundy is pawing with the right jab from outside. Santana is darting in and outscoring Lundy with the right jab and connecting some left hand leads on the waistband. Lundy is hooking the ribs under Santana's elbow with his right moving in but can't follow up, left hand falling short. Santana is keeping out of reach of Lundy's jab and putting his own out. Left hand lead on the forehead by Santana, backing Lundy up.

    10-9 Santana

    29-28 Santana
